Day 1: Exploring the Vibrant Streets of Bangkok

Morning: Start your day by visiting the iconic Grand Palace in Bangkok. Marvel at the intricate architecture and stunning temples within the palace complex. Don't forget to visit Wat Phra Kaew, which houses the revered Emerald Buddha.

Afternoon: Head to the bustling Chatuchak Weekend Market, where you can shop for unique souvenirs, clothing, and delicious street food. Get lost in the maze of stalls and immerse yourself in the vibrant atmosphere.

Evening: Indulge in a traditional Thai massage to relax and rejuvenate after a long day of exploring. Then, experience the vibrant nightlife of Bangkok by visiting the famous Khao San Road. Enjoy live music, street performances, and delicious street food.

Day 2: Island Paradise in Phuket

Morning: Catch a flight to Phuket, a tropical paradise known for its stunning beaches and crystal-clear waters. Start your day by visiting Patong Beach, where you can soak up the sun, swim, and indulge in water sports like snorkeling or jet skiing.

Afternoon: Take a boat tour to the nearby Phi Phi Islands, famous for their breathtaking landscapes and turquoise waters. Explore Maya Bay, made famous by the movie "The Beach," and enjoy snorkeling in the vibrant coral reefs.

Evening: Head back to Phuket and enjoy a seafood dinner at one of the beachfront restaurants. Afterward, explore the vibrant nightlife of Patong, with its lively bars and clubs.

Day 3: Cultural Immersion in Siem Reap

Morning: Catch a flight to Siem Reap, Cambodia, and start your day by visiting the magnificent Angkor Wat temple complex. Explore the ancient ruins, admire the intricate carvings, and learn about the rich history of the Khmer Empire.

Afternoon: Visit the nearby Angkor Thom, a fortified city with stunning temples such as Bayon and Ta Prohm. Marvel at the giant stone faces and the mystical atmosphere of these ancient structures.

Evening: End your trip with a visit to the vibrant Pub Street in Siem Reap. Enjoy a delicious Khmer dinner and explore the night market, where you can shop for unique handicrafts and souvenirs.

Remember to stay hydrated, wear comfortable clothing, and be respectful of the local customs and traditions during your trip. Enjoy your adventure in Southeast Asia!

Grand Palace in Bangkok

The Grand Palace in Bangkok, located in the Southeast Asia region, is a magnificent complex that served as the official residence of the Kings of Siam and later Thailand. Built in 1782, it showcases exquisite Thai architecture and houses numerous stunning buildings, including the Wat Phra Kaew (Temple of the Emerald Buddha). The Grand Palace is a must-visit destination for its historical significance and breathtaking beauty.

Chatuchak Weekend Market

Chatuchak Weekend Market is a vibrant and bustling market located in Bangkok, Thailand. It is one of the largest markets in Southeast Asia and offers a wide range of products including clothing, accessories, handicrafts, home decor, plants, and much more. With over 15,000 stalls spread across 35 acres, it is a paradise for shoppers and a must-visit destination for tourists.

Angkor Wat temple complex in Siem Reap

Angkor Wat is a magnificent temple complex located in Siem Reap, Southeast Asia. It is one of the largest religious monuments in the world and a UNESCO World Heritage site. Built in the 12th century by the Khmer Empire, it showcases stunning architecture and intricate carvings, reflecting the rich history and culture of the region.

Angkor Thom

Angkor Thom is a historical site located in Southeast Asia, specifically in Cambodia. It was the last and most enduring capital city of the Khmer Empire, dating back to the 12th century. The site is known for its impressive architecture, including the famous Bayon Temple with its numerous stone faces. Angkor Thom also features other significant structures such as the Terrace of the Elephants and the Terrace of the Leper King.

Bayon temple

Bayon temple is a magnificent ancient temple located in Southeast Asia, specifically in Cambodia. It is known for its stunning architecture and intricate stone carvings. The temple was built in the late 12th or early 13th century as a state temple for King Jayavarman VII. It is one of the most popular tourist attractions in the region, offering visitors a glimpse into the rich history and culture of the Khmer Empire.

Ta Prohm temple

Ta Prohm temple is a famous archaeological site located in Southeast Asia, specifically in Cambodia. It is known for its stunning blend of nature and ancient architecture. The temple is engulfed by massive tree roots, creating a unique and mystical atmosphere. Visitors can explore the intricate stone carvings and experience the awe-inspiring beauty of this historical landmark.
